'Kaiser Bridge, Hamburg, Germany', 1896. The Neue Elbbrücke, (New Elbe Bridge), with three lenticular trusses, was built in Gothic Revival style in 1887. It was the first road bridge to cross the Northern Elbe river. Stereocard. [Keystone View Company, USA, 1896]
